Le Vaughn and Bhad Bhabie: The Ultimate Collaboration Everyone is Talking About

Le Vaughn and Bhad Bhabie represent a collision of underground rap energy and viral internet fame that reshaped expectations for emerging artists. Their association, whether through reaction content, collaboration rumors, or public disputes, generated significant attention across music channels and social platforms.

While Le Vaughn is known for a rougher, street-oriented style rooted in DIY recordings, Bhad Bhabie built a brand centered on catchphrases, meme culture, and relentless self-promotion. This article breaks down their backgrounds, key moments, and the dynamics that fueled audience curiosity.

The Sound and Strategy of Le Vaughn

Musical Roots and Distribution

Le Vaughn built a following by releasing unpolished tracks that reflected street narratives and personal struggles. He favored regional beats and compact storytelling, which resonated in niche hip-hop circles before reaching broader awareness.

Visibility and Public Challenges

Online debates and social media call-outs positioned Le Vaughn as a contender willing to trade bars in digital arenas. His confrontational approach attracted both supporters and critics, amplifying his visibility beyond traditional promotion channels.

Bhad Bhabie’s Cultural Impact

From Meme to Mainstream Attempts

Bhad Bhabie turned a single viral phrase into a merchandise empire and recording contract. Her accessibility on platforms like Twitter and TikTok enabled rapid growth, though critics often questioned the sustainability of the model.

Reality Television and Brand Building

Appearing on reality shows expanded her reach to audiences outside streaming playlists. She leveraged controversy and authenticity in equal measure, constructing a persona that blurred music, entertainment, and entrepreneurship.

Key Moments in Their Intersection

Clash Narratives and Public Diss Tracks

Several tracks and videos implied or directly addressed tensions between Le Vaughn and Bhad Bhabie, turning personal grievances into publicly consumed content. These moments sparked comment chains, fan reactions, and recap videos across social platforms.

Audience Overlap and Divergent Paths

Despite different origins, their followers often intersected in comment sections and streaming audiences. Le Vaughn maintained a focus on underground rap benchmarks, while Bhad Bhabie chased scalability and brand partnerships.

Industry Observations and Market Position

Independent versus Label-Backed Strategies

Le Vaughn’s approach relied on self-funded recordings and street-level promotion, whereas Bhad Bhabie operated with backing from established marketing teams. This contrast highlighted how distribution and funding influence longevity in the streaming era.

Monetization and Long-Term Viability

Bhad Bhabie’s early commercial success demonstrated the power of internet fame, while Le Vaughn’s career emphasized consistent output and respect within rap circles. Both paths illustrate different definitions of sustainability in an oversaturated market.

FAQ

Reader questions

How did Le Vaughn first gain recognition online?

Le Vaughn gained recognition by releasing raw, street-oriented tracks on SoundCloud that accumulated millions of plays through word-of-mouth and playlist placements in the underground rap scene.

What role did Bhad Bhabie’s catchphrase play in her rise?

Bhad Bhabie’s catchphrase became a meme that launched a merchandise line and massive social media following, which she later converted into a recording contract and mainstream attention.

Did Le Vaughn and Bhad Bhabie ever collaborate directly?

They never released an official joint track, though their names frequently appeared together in comment threads, diss tracks, and speculation about possible features.

How do their business models differ in the current music landscape?

Bhad Bhabie leans on brand deals and reality television, while Le Vaughn focuses on streaming revenue, touring, and building a dedicated fanbase through consistent independent releases.
